Features

  • 4K UHD plus HDR10: Enjoy a high-quality, cinematic home theater experience with 4K Ultra HD, HDR10 technology and an incredible 2,000,000:1 contrast ratio
  • 6-SEGMENT COLOR WHEEL: Experience richer colors and enhanced brightness with the six-segment color wheel; The RGBRGB color wheel brings accurate cinematic color to your home, reproducing movies, TV and games as the director envisioned
  • BRIGHT, RELIABLE LASER: Laser technology delivers outstanding brightness up to 30,000 hours of light source life that maintains stunning image quality throughout its lifespan; 3,000 lumens of brightness enable lights-on viewing in a variety of rooms, any time of day
  • ULTRA-SHORT THROW: The CinemaX P2s space-saving, ultra-short throw design provides convenient placement for a huge screen experience up to 120" image from only inches away
  • AWARD-WINNING DESIGN: Based on the stylish CinemaX series award-winning design, the new black CinemaX P2 blends well into home theaters and living rooms; also available in white
  • EASY IMAGE SETUP: Using Optomas SmartFIT app, ensure easy place and play using your smartphone; the auto geometry correction system allows hassle-free image alignment; auto focus ensures simple setup
  • IFTTT SUPPORT: Seamless connectivity with thousands of other smart devices; for example, the CinemaX P2 can be programmed to mute when your smart doorbell rings
  • PREMIUM SOUNDBAR BUILT IN: An integrated 40W soundbar produces detailed sound with superior dialogue clarity; the combination of two full-range drivers and two woofers deliver smooth mid-range frequencies, crystal-clear vocals and deep bass
  • PEACE OF MIND: The CinemaX P2 includes a 2-year parts and labor limited protection on the projector and a 5-year or 12,000 hour light source protection (whichever comes first)

Description

Part of the CinemaX series, this stylish ultra-short throw projector delivers an unforgettable 4K UHD digital cinema quality image in the comfort of your own home. Laser technology provides accurate, true-to-life color reproduction with extensive DCI-P3 coverage – perfect for recreating the big-screen experience at home. Packed with the latest technology and features, the CinemaX P2 boasts HDR compatibility, HLG via USB, sophisticated PureMotion frame-interpolation processing which eliminates motion blurring or image judder, voice control with compatibility with Alexa & Google, streaming apps and a built-in media player.

  • Great Picture quality and customer service
Style: CinemaX P2 Smart Color: White
Got this last year after a lot of research and focus on the negative reviews, so had some idea of pros and cons and limitations going in. Getting the picture to fit on the screen was a challenge, had to buy furniture that was only 12" from surface to floor. The grid with the corner handles is your friend for fine adjustments. Picture quality is very good, brightness and black levels are really good (I have a Samsung HDTV and this projector beats that all the way on black levels, not quite OLED TV level black colors but still really good). The interface and app support are klunky but manageable. I use a Roku for streaming so all my remote use is on the Roku, I only use the device remote to turn it on. If you don't get 4K quality check your connection speed (if it's not fast enough you can't even choose the HDR modes - they are grayed out). I use the browser in the app section to check download speeds. Sound quality from the built in speakers is also very good. They missed some design cues - the legend/symbols over the LED lights on the device are impossible to make out. But after all of that, it was really delivering great picture quality and sound for an immersive experience. Then I downloaded a firmware upgrade and it said applying update and went dark - I had no idea what was going on except one of the LEDs was red. Left it overnight, and tried to restart the following morning and it would not restart. Called customer service and received a bin file (with same upgrade) that I put on a thumb drive and plugged it in to the projector. It still wouldn't work, the LEDs came on and flashed and then went to steady red. Sent it to them and they said the equivalent of the motherboard was not working. So I am getting a new projector now. Kevin Mackie was excellent, courteous and professional in handling my request from start to finish. Can't say enough good things about him. I will update this review once I get the new one and get to enjoy it for a bit longer. 6/19 - Update I have had the new replacement for a while now, really happy with this purchase. The picture is stunning in my set up dark walls, no/very low natural light. I have a purchased a custom made cover as well, you will need that if your projector sits out in the open (costs about $30). 5 stars from me ... show more

  • Decent enough!
Style: CinemaX P2 Smart Color: White
I ran this thing into the dirt and it held up pretty well. I put 27,000 hours on it in 3yr 10 months before the laser gave out. For a while I smoked in the room it was in (obviously dumb) which probably took some off of its lifespan, too. In retrospect, I wish I had been gentler on it, turned it off more frequently when I wasn't using it, etc., but given the situation I'm happy with the time I got out of it but concerned about continuing to pay several thousand for essentially a big TV every few years. Support was fine when I contacted them about a noisy fan that cropped up after 20k hours. They sent me some replacement fans. I tried to take the thing apart to replace them but got nervous about breaking something. No fault of theirs. Projector remained bright right up until the end then its brightness dropped off quick and I knew the end was near. I was already looking for replacements before it died so it wasn't a sudden issue. I wouldn't buy this projector again today, but I am happy with the purchase I made given it was one of the first laser UST projectors on the market. ... show more
